After flying high against Escambia last Monday, Pine Forest came back down to earth. The Pine Forest Eagles took a blow against the Crestview Bulldogs on Wednesday, falling 33-6. The Eagles haven't had much luck with the Bulldogs recently, as the team has come up short the last four times they've met.
Pine Forest's defeat dropped their record down to 3-5. As for Crestview, the victory (which was their third in a row) raised their record to 4-6.
Pine Forest will get a bit of extra time to process the loss as their next game is a ways off. They'll take on Booker T. Washington at 6:00 p.m. on March 25th. Booker T. Washington knows how to get points on the board -- the team has finished with 31 points or more in their past three matches -- so hopefully Pine Forest likes a good challenge. Crestview will also get a bit of a break before their next contest: they'll face off against Choctawhatchee at 7:00 p.m. on March 25th. Choctawhatchee will roll in looking for their tenth straight win, something Crestview surely won't give up without a fight.
